About This Event

Nick and Aaron of Men Care Now, discuss the Yoga for Young Athletes program designed to help yoga teachers communicate and integrate yoga into sports and recovery programs for youth. Conversation also illuminates the benefits of teaching yoga to youth, including how to deliver and structure a class.


About the Presenters

As a first-generation Cuban American, Nicolas de Alejo has always appreciated perspective and culture and he is forever thankful for those who have shared their perspectives and culture with him through his yoga journey. He is a social health and well-being entrepreneur and has founded or funded several companies in the wellness space. He has extensive training in multiple mindfulness and movement modalities, including RYT-500 (Pure Yoga) and several advanced training programs with Loren Fishman, Maty Ezraty, YogaWorks, and other skillful teachers and comprehensive studios. He is also a trained neuroscience meditation teacher with an emphasis on love and kindness, compassion teachings, and breathwork. Nicolas is the founder of Men Care Now, an RYS-200 that embodies the power of perspective and aims to educate and support men via physical and mental fitness programs. He has taught yoga and other movement techniques at several leading studios, including Pure Yoga and Chelsea Piers, and has experience with various men's circles and yoga communities, including Sacred Sons and NFS Underground Yoga.

Aaron Scott, aka Coach Scott, is a lifelong learner, coach, athlete, jack-of-all-fitness trades. Coach Scott can compete with the best of them, and is an influencer of health and wellness in the community. Coach Scott has extensive training and background in sports, movement, and mindfulness modalities and has over a decade of experience working with elite athletes, high school students, and members of the community of all ages on improving performance. He is a Registered Yoga Teacher (RYT-200) and MCN Love & Compassion Ambassador with Men Care Now, NASM-Performance Enhancement Specialist, Conjugate Tactical Certified Coach, Rocktape FMT Mobility Specialist, and Crossfit and Olympic Weightlifting coach.
